		<description>A great image editor for OSX is Pixelmator. I've used it and it's got a very OS X-type interface, and has many of the same features as Photoshop. It lacks the price aspect of Photoshop. As far as Boot Camp, I've experienced no problems, but then again I'm a Tiger -&#62; Leopard upgrade.

As far as your DVD drive complaint, there are a few terminal commands and even keystrokes you can use on bootup to eject a disc. Apple support link: http://docs.info.apple.com/article.html?artnum=106882
